Job overview
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a permanent, full time Site Operations Team Support Officer.
We are looking for a dynamic, hardworking and enthusiastic individual to work alongside our Duty Matron team to support patient flow and bed capacity across our organisation.
You will need to solve problems and issues sensitively, develop enhanced skills and support others to achieve this. Showing initiative and an ability to problem solve are integral to this role. The post holder must exercise initiative to organize their own workload within the constraints of defined deadlines. You will need to be able to demonstrate a clear understanding of confidentiality, as well as being motivated and reliable.
The successful candidate will have experience in the use of computer systems such as Microsoft office, word and excel. Experience of hospital systems such Nervecentre, medway etc. would be desirable.
The role is full time working the following shifts:
Long day shifts – 06.45 to 19.00, 7 days a week.
Twilight shifts – 18.45 to midnight, Monday to Friday
You would normally work 1 block of 5 twilight shifts per roster and would be expected to work at least 1 weekend out of every 4
Main duties of the job
In addition to the below summary you need to familiarise yourself with full job description and person specification documents attached to this advert.
Your duties will include:
To support the Duty Matron in resolving issues escalated to the Site Team regarding patient flow.
To co-ordinate and allocate transport provision to support discharges and specialty transfers.
To be responsible for the efficient collection and data entry.
To be responsible for the provision of timely and accurate information to other staff.
To ensure the production of reports and analysis when required.
To provide general administrative duties to the Site Operations Team, Lead Nurse for Capacity and Flow and Head of Site Operations.
To take and relay messages clearly and accurately.
To liaise regularly with other departments across the Trust and externally.
Working for our organisation
The Site Operations Team supports patient flow and capacity across both City campus and QMC. Working closely with teams across the organisation to ensure our emergency and elective patients receive timely care.
Detailed job description and main responsibilities
The role will provide administrative support to the Site Operations team. The post holder will be responsible for the provision of accurate, timely, and reliable data on behalf of Duty Matrons, Lead Nurse for Capacity and Flow and Head of Site Operations. The role is responsible for providing support to the Duty Matrons ensuring any delays escalated to the Site Team are resolved quickly and in a timely way. As a member of the site management team, the post holder will play an essential role in capturing data throughout the day to inform bronze meetings and escalation status.
The Support Officer will also follow up interventions such as transport, cleaning services, estates issues etc. to ensure any interruptions which could affect patient flow are resolved as quickly as possible. The post holder will require good telephone and IT skills and the ability to pull data from a variety of sources and assimilate this quickly. The post is based at Queen’s Medical Centre Campus but will be expected to work across site if required.
